Inhaltsverzeichnis
 -1. Selected results from algebra and mathematical optimization. -2. Detecting sums of hermitian squares. -3. Cyclic equivalence to sums of hermitian squares. -4. Eigenvalue optimization of polynomials in non-commuting variables. -5. Trace optimization of polynomials in non-commuting variables. –References. –Index.
Pressestimmen
“The book covers the basics of NC polynomial optimization, building on elementary material from algebra and analysis as well as on more advanced concepts such as the Gelfand-Naimark-Segal construction. … This short yet very accessible book written by three leading experts in the field contains many examples, including explicit reproducible computations with their open source Mat lab toolbox NCSOS tools. It can be recommended to young researchers with an interest in polynomial optimization.” (Didier Henrion, Mathematical Reviews, May, 2017)
